Modest Tchaikovsky was born on May 13, 1850, in Alpayevsk, Verkhotur'yev district, Perm' province, Russia.
Yes, Tchaikovsky had a brother whose name was Modest. Modest became Tchaikovsky's biographer.
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ky had four brothers who were Nikolai, Ippolit, and twins Anatoly and Modest, a sister, Alexandra and a half-sister Zinaida from his father's first marriage.

Tchaikovsky's best friends over his lifetime were his brother, Modest Ilyich Tchaikovsky and his manservant, Alexei Ivanovich Sofronov.
Yes, Tchaikovsky had a brother whose name was Modest. Modest became Tchaikovsky's biographer.
Tchaikovsky's younger brother Modest Ilyich was a writer and poet. He wrote the libretti for Tchaikovsky's operas Eugene Onegin and The Queen of Spades.
